Abstract
We are reporting for your information the results of a two-week subchronic inhalation study with diethylene glycol dimethyl ether (diglyme) which was conducted at our Haskell Laboratory. Groups of 20 male and 10 female rats were exposed by inhalation to concentrations of diglyme of 0, 100, 300 or 1000 ppm for six hours a day, five days a week for two weeks. Serial sacrifices for male rats (groups of 5 each) were conducted 0, 2, 6 and 12 weeks after exposure; sacrifices for female rats were conducted 0 and 2 weeks after exposure.
